Chart Patterns for Day Traders
Unleash the potential of technical analysis and become a skilled day trader by mastering chart patterns. These visual representations of price action display valuable insights into market trends and momentum. By recognizing common formations like head and shoulders, double tops and bottoms, and triangles, you can predict potential price swings and make calculated trading choices. A solid understanding of chart patterns empowers you to trade the volatile world of day trading with assurance.

Conquering Volatility: Risk Management in Day Trading
Day trading can be an exhilarating journey, but its inherent volatility introduces a constant challenge. Successful day traders understand that managing risk is paramount. They implement methods to minimize potential losses and preserve their capital. A key component of this process involves defining strict stop-loss orders. These orders instantly sell a position when the price falls to a predetermined level, reducing potential losses.
Additionally, diversifying across securities can help allocate risk. By not focusing on a single asset, traders can reduce the impact of any isolated market movement.
The Psychology of Day Trading: Staying Disciplined and Focused
Day trading can be a thrilling yet daunting occupation. It demands not only a deep understanding of financial markets but also unwavering determination to succeed. Emotions can run high as traders interpret charts, seeking patterns and predicting price movements. However, letting emotions dictate your trading decisions is a surefire path to disaster.
The key to long-term success in day trading lies in cultivating a focused approach. This means sticking to your pre-determined trading system, regardless of market swings. It also entails the ability to suppress impulsive reactions and implement calculated decisions based on analysis.
By refining your psychological attributes, you can navigate the chaotic world of day trading with greater confidence. Remember, a controlled mind is a powerful tool in any trader's arsenal.
